Proyecto de INCF

Esta página contiene los detalles de un proyecto de redacción técnica aceptado para la temporada de Documentos de Google.

Resumen del proyecto

Organización de código abierto:
INCF
Escritor técnico:
hq
Nombre del proyecto:
Documentos sobre entrenamiento de LORIS para una neurociencia abierta y reproducible
Duración del proyecto:
Larga duración (5 meses)

Project description

I. Se puede abstraer

El Sistema de Investigación e Imágenes Longitudinal en Línea (LORIS) es una plataforma de gestión de proyectos orientada a la Web para la investigación de neuroimágenes,que respalda varias iniciativas de Open Science. La documentación desempeña un papel importante en LORIS. Específicamente, la documentación ayuda a los usuarios y desarrolladores de LORIS a comprender los detalles del software para que puedan usar mejor la plataforma o contribuir al desarrollo de software. Mientras tanto, la documentación de LORIS también debería actualizarse. El objetivo de este proyecto es ayudar a LORIS a mejorar su documentación.

II. Estado actual

Actualmente, LORIS usa la Wiki de GitHub, lee los documentos y el sitio web LORIS.ca para alojar toda la documentación. Específicamente, LORIS GitHub Wiki aloja la mayor cantidad de documentación de LORIS, y los tutoriales, presentaciones, guías del usuario y explicaciones adicionales de LORIS se alojan en una variedad de plataformas . La documentación actual de LORIS proporciona guías para desarrolladores y usuarios de LORIS, pero podría beneficiarse con un mayor desarrollo y organización, especialmente en las actualizaciones de documentación y las mejoras en detalles técnicos.

III. Beneficios para la comunidad

Al mejorar los documentos de entrenamiento de LORIS para una neurociencia abierta y reproducible, los investigadores y desarrolladores se beneficiarían de una herramienta más fácil de usar para mejorar la recopilación de datos en sus estudios. Específicamente, el proyecto puede actualizar y mejorar la documentación de instalación y configuración de LORIS, así como los materiales para usuarios finales que brindan capacitación a los usuarios nuevos. Además, el objetivo del proyecto será ayudar a migrar y actualizar la documentación de la wiki de LORIS en GitHub para poder leer los documentos. Mientras tanto, el proyecto puede proporcionar un diagrama de base de datos para comunicar las relaciones de los datos y mejorar la visualización de la arquitectura. Por último, este proyecto actualizará y mejorará el contenido que presenta a las personas sobre LORIS, su contexto de ciencia abierta y sus casos de uso.

IV. Fortalezas personales para el proyecto

En los últimos años, participé en varios proyectos técnicos con los que he desarrollado una sólida experiencia en escritura técnica. Específicamente, fui responsable de la redacción de documentación en varios proyectos anteriores en equipo y creo que tengo suficiente experiencia en el uso de herramientas de escritura técnica, como Read the Docs, Sphinx, Mkdocs, Markdown, LaTeX, etc. Mientras tanto, mi experiencia docente anterior en cursos de CTIM también mejoró mis habilidades en comunicación técnica. Los documentos de entrenamiento de LORIS para proyectos de neurociencias reproducibles y abiertos con INCF serían una gran oportunidad para que aplique mis técnicas de escritura técnica a LORIS. Además, estoy muy interesado en el campo de las neuroimágenes y estoy intentando encontrar oportunidades para aplicar mis conocimientos técnicos. Los documentos de entrenamiento de LORIS para proyectos de neurociencia abierta y reproducible con INCF serían una experiencia valiosa para mí.

V. Ítems

  1. Migrar y actualizar la documentación actual de LORIS
  2. Revisar, actualizar y mejorar la documentación de instalación y configuración de LORIS, y llenar los vacíos en los materiales para usuarios finales que brindan capacitación a los usuarios nuevos
  3. Ayudar a generar un diagrama de base de datos para comunicar las relaciones entre los datos (p.ej., sujeto, visita del estudio) y mejorar la visualización de la arquitectura
  4. Ayuda a actualizar y mejorar la documentación de la API de LORIS
  5. Ayuda a actualizar y mejorar el contenido que presenta a las personas a LORIS, su contexto de ciencia abierta y sus casos de uso, en los que se incluyen múltiples formatos de medios.

VI. Cronograma

Vinculación de la comunidad (del 17 de agosto al 13 de septiembre) a) Familiarizarse con el software de LORIS y el flujo de trabajo del equipo. b) Revisar, actualizar y mejorar la documentación de instalación y configuración de LORIS.

Semana 1 (del 14 al 20 de septiembre) Actualiza y migra la documentación de LORIS de la wiki de GitHub para leer los documentos.

Semana 2 (del 21 al 27 de septiembre) a) Revisa los materiales actuales para usuarios finales de LORIS. b) Comenzar a llenar los vacíos en los materiales para usuarios finales de LORIS, lo que brinda capacitación para los usuarios nuevos en función de la documentación actual.

Semana 3 (del 28 de septiembre al 4 de octubre) Termina de completar los vacíos de información para completar los materiales para usuarios finales de LORIS y brindar capacitaciones a los usuarios nuevos.

Semana 4 (5 de octubre al 11 de octubre) a) Comprende la arquitectura actual de la base de datos de LORIS. b) Comenzar a implementar el diagrama de base de datos para la plataforma de LORIS.

Semana 5 (del 12 de octubre al 18 de octubre) a) Finalizar la tarea de generación del diagrama de la base de datos de LORIS. b) Revisar la API de LORIS actual y comenzar a ayudar a mejorar la documentación de la API.

Semana 6 (del 19 al 25 de octubre) Sigue trabajando para mejorar la documentación de la API de LORIS.

Semana 7 (del 26 de octubre al 1 de noviembre) Termina de mejorar la documentación de la API de LORIS.

Semana 8 (del 2 de noviembre al 8 de noviembre) Revisa el contenido actual en el que se presenta LORIS a las personas y comienza a actualizarlos y mejorar el contexto de la ciencia abierta.

Semana 9 (9 de noviembre - 15 de noviembre) Finaliza las actualizaciones y mejoras del contexto de ciencia abierta en el contenido de la presentación de LORIS a las personas.

Semana 10 (del 16 al 22 de noviembre) Ayuda a actualizar y mejorar parte de los casos de uso en el contenido que presenta a las personas sobre LORIS.

Semana 11 (del 23 al 29 de noviembre) Finaliza la actualización y mejora de todos los casos de uso en el contenido para presentar LORIS a las personas.

Finalización del proyecto (del 30 de noviembre al 5 de diciembre) a) Borrar todas las contribuciones de documentación que creé

VII. Entregas futuras

Después de la temporada de Documentos de Google 2020, me gustaría seguir con mis contribuciones a la documentación de LORIS. Específicamente, me gustaría conversar con los desarrolladores de LORIS sobre la posibilidad de seguir actualizando y creando documentación para los nuevos lanzamientos. Además, me gustaría tomarme un tiempo adicional para revisar la documentación que creé durante mi proyecto de la temporada de Documentos de Google y ver si hay más espacio para mejorar. Por último, dado que tengo formación en ingeniería relevante, estoy dispuesto a contribuir en otros aspectos del software de LORIS en el futuro, como el desarrollo de software.